A Certified Professional in Nanotechnology for Dust-Repellent Textile Coatings program equips participants with the advanced knowledge and practical skills to design, develop, and implement nanotechnology-based solutions for creating dust-repellent textiles. The curriculum focuses on integrating nanomaterials into textile coatings, leading to enhanced functionality and durability.
Learning outcomes typically include mastering characterization techniques for nanomaterials, understanding the principles of surface modification and adhesion, and gaining proficiency in coating application methods. Students also develop expertise in testing and evaluating the performance of dust-repellent textile coatings, including durability assessment and analysis. This comprehensive training incorporates both theoretical and practical components.
Program durations vary depending on the institution, ranging from a few weeks for specialized short courses to several months for comprehensive certificate programs. The intensive training usually involves lectures, laboratory work, and potentially industry projects, providing hands-on experience vital for immediate application in the workplace.
